What is The Hustle Line Dance?

Before we dive into the steps, let's talk a bit about The Hustle line dance. Originating in the 1970s, The Hustle was a part of the disco era, popularized by movies like "Saturday Night Fever". It's a lively, energetic dance that's typically performed in lines or circles, making it perfect for group settings. The Hustle is all about having fun and grooving to the music, so don't worry too much about perfection - just let loose and enjoy!

Getting Started: Basic Steps and Tips

Before we dive into the full routine, let's talk about some basic Hustle line dance steps and tips to get you started.

The Basic Hustle Step

The basic step in The Hustle is a simple side-to-side motion, often counted as "1-2-3-4". You start with your weight on your right foot (1), then step to the left (2), then shift your weight back to your right foot (3), and finally, close your left foot to your right (4). It's like a simple box step, but with a bit more pep and energy!

Tips for Beginners

- Start slow: Don't rush into the full routine. Practice the basic steps at a slower speed until you're comfortable. - Focus on the music: The Hustle is all about feeling the rhythm, so listen to the beat and let it guide your steps. - Keep your knees loose: This might sound weird, but keeping your knees slightly bent and loose will help you move more freely and absorb the beat. - Relax and have fun: The Hustle is about enjoyment, so don't worry too much about making mistakes. Just keep moving and have a blast!

The Full Hustle Line Dance Routine

Alright, now that you've got the basics down, let's dive into the full Hustle line dance routine. Remember, this is a fun, social dance, so don't worry too much about getting every step perfect right away. Just keep practicing, and you'll get the hang of it!

The Basic Routine (8 Count)

The basic Hustle routine is 8 counts long and goes like this:

  1. 1. Basic step (1-2-3-4)
  2. 2. Basic step (1-2-3-4)
  3. 3. Grapevine (step right, cross left behind, step right, bring left to right)
  4. 4. Grapevine (step left, cross right behind, step left, bring left to right)

Adding Some Flare: Variations and Turns

Once you're comfortable with the basic routine, you can start adding some variations and turns to make it more interesting. Here are a few common moves to try:

- The Spin: After your second grapevine, instead of stepping back to your right, spin 180 degrees to your left. Then, continue with the rest of the routine. - The Hinge: During your grapevines, instead of stepping straight to the side, step at a 45-degree angle, then hinge your body to the side, keeping your feet in place. This adds a bit of a disco vibe to your dance. - The Arm Wave: Add some pizzazz to your basic steps by waving your arms in the air, like you're hitching a ride. You can do this on the "1" and "3" counts.
